The Origins of GIPS
The roots of GIPS can be traced back to the early 1990s when the need for a uniform standard in performance reporting became apparent. The CFA Institute, an organization dedicated to promoting the highest standards in investment management, initiated the development of these standards. The primary objective was to create a framework that would allow investors to make informed decisions based on comparable performance data. Over the years, the standards have evolved, incorporating feedback from industry professionals and adapting to the changing landscape of investment management.
Key Principles of GIPS
At its core, GIPS is built upon several key principles that guide investment firms in their performance reporting. These principles include:
- Fair Representation: Firms must present their performance results in a manner that is not misleading and accurately reflects the investment performance.
- Full Disclosure: Firms are required to disclose all relevant information that may affect the interpretation of performance results. This includes details about fees, investment strategies, and any other factors that could impact performance.
- Consistency: GIPS emphasizes the importance of consistency in performance reporting. Firms must adhere to the same methodologies over time, allowing for meaningful comparisons.
- Verification: While not mandatory, firms are encouraged to undergo independent verification of their GIPS compliance. This adds an additional layer of credibility to their performance claims.

Challenges in Implementing GIPS
Despite the numerous advantages, implementing GIPS is not without its challenges. One of the primary hurdles is the resource investment required for compliance. Smaller firms, in particular, may struggle with the costs associated with establishing the necessary systems and processes to adhere to GIPS.
